The term RACE stands for Reach, Act, Convert, and Engage. It is a roadmap that helps you guide potential customers from discovering your brand to becoming loyal buyers. It helps organizations improve their performance and effectively present their brand across various platforms.

The RACE framework breaks down marketing into four major steps.
- Reach focuses on building visibility by getting your brand in front of new audiences through channels such as SEO, social media, and ads.
- Act encourages interaction, such as clicking a link or exploring your website, helping you gauge interest.
- Convert is where visitors turn into customers, supported by strong call-to-action or streamlined checkout processes.
- And at last, Engage ensures that you build long-term relationships through loyalty programs and exceptional customer service.

How can the RACE framework be applied to small businesses with limited budgets?
The RACE framework (Reach, Act, Convert, Engage) helps small-scale businesses use their limited budgets by focusing on what truly matters. First, they can reach potential customers through low-cost tools, such as social media and local SEO. Then, they act by encouraging people to visit their website or engage with content. Next, they aim to convert visitors into customers by using straightforward tactics, such as clear calls-to-action or limited-time offers. Finally, they engage by staying in touch through email, reviews, or social media. It’s a practical, step-by-step approach to growth that doesn't require a large marketing team or a substantial budget.
What metrics should be prioritized for each stage of the RACE framework?
The RACE framework helps track how well a business connects with customers. For reach, focus on metrics like social media views and ad impressions. During the act, track engagement such as clicks, on-site time, or sign-ups. In the conversion stage, examine the conversion rate, sales numbers, or leads generated. Finally, in the engagement stage, measure customer retention, repeat purchases, reviews, or loyalty program activity. These metrics help businesses understand what’s working at each step and where to improve, making marketing more effective and customer-focused.
How does the RACE framework integrate with other digital marketing strategies?
The RACE framework works well with other digital marketing strategies because it gives a clear structure to follow. RACE stands for Reach, Act, Convert, and Engage. It helps marketers organize their efforts at each stage of the customer journey. For example, SEO and social media align with the “Reach” stage, while email marketing complements the “Engage” stage. By combining RACE steps with tools such as content marketing, paid advertising, or analytics, businesses can plan more effective campaigns. It keeps everything connected and focused on results so that teams can work towards their goals.
